Ansaldo STS was awarded a $338 million contract from Massachusetts Bay Transportation Authority (MBTA) to furnish a complete positive train control (PTC) system on their entire commuter rail network.
This project represents an additional stepping stone for ASTS in becoming a recognized rail technology system integrator in North America.
Ansaldo STS CEO, Stefano Siragusa, is ‘proud to work with MBTA on their new PTC system. We are confident that our world-renowned products and experienced technological capabilities will provide the utmost safety to their future system’.
